Setting Apart Maori Freehold Land as a Maori Reservation
Pursuant to section 439 of the Maori Affairs Act 1953, the Maori freehold land described in the Schedule hereto is hereby set apart as a Maori reservation for the purpose of a recreational ground for the common use and benefit of the Hinerangi Hapu.
Schedule
South Auckland Land District
All that piece of land situated in Block VI Rototi Survey District and described as follows:
Area
ha
490 Part Taheke Papakainga No. 9D2 and being part of the land contained on partition order of the Maori Land Court dated 3 December 1962.
Dated at Rotorua this 2nd day of December 1988.
W. H. COLBERT, Registrar for Maori Land Court.

New Zealand Railways Corporation
New Zealand Railways Corporation Act 1981
Declaring Railway Land at Te Rapa to be Disposed of and Vested in the Hamilton City Council for Refuse Disposal Works, Reserving an Easement in Gross for a Railway Siding
1981, the Chief Executive of the New Zealand Railways Corporation, with the prior written consent of the Minister of Railways, hereby declares the land described in the First Schedule hereto to be disposed of and vested in the Hamilton City Council for Refuse Disposal Works; reserving an easement in gross for a railway siding described in the Second Schedule hereto over the land described in the Third Schedule hereto.
First Schedule
South Auckland Land District—Hamilton City
Land to be disposed of and vested in the Hamilton City Council for Refuse Disposal Works.
2.3506 hectares being parts Allotments 7 and 8, Te Rapa Parish, situated in Block XII, Komakorau, and Block I, Hamilton, Survey Districts; shown marked ‘B’ on plan L.O. 34930 (S.O. 55928), lodged in the office of the New Zealand Railways Corporation at Wellington.
Second Schedule
Railway Siding Easement in Gross
The full free and unrestricted right, liberty and licence for the New Zealand Railways Corporation its servants agents and workmen to lay railway lines on and over the land described in the Third Schedule hereto and to operate free of cost railway traffic over and along such railway lines and to maintain repair and replace the said railway lines as may from time to time be necessary together with the further right to the New Zealand Railways Corporation its agents and workmen to enter upon and on the land described in the Third Schedule hereto for the purpose of carrying out such maintenance repair and replacement.
Third Schedule
South Auckland Land District—Hamilton City
Land subject to a Railway Siding Easement in Gross.
Part Allotment 7, Te Rapa Parish situated in Block XIII, Komakorau Survey District; shown marked ‘A’ on plan L.O. 34930 (S.O. 55928), lodged in the office of the New Zealand Railways Corporation at Wellington.
Dated at Wellington this 6th day of March 1989.
P. K. TROTMAN,
For Chief Executive, New Zealand Railways Corporation.
